Abstract

The utility model belongs to building field, is specifically related to a kind of light composite heat-preserving Acoustic barrier plate.Comprise inner core, inner core comprises gauze wire cloth, packed layer and polyphenyl particle heat-insulating mortar layer, gauze wire cloth is converted into and bends font, form three parallel cavitys, cavities open wherein upwards, the cavities open of both sides is downward, all packed layer is filled at three cavity insides, by forming inner core after the bonding of polyphenyl particle heat-insulating mortar layer between the inwall of each cavity and packed layer, bonding enhancement Layer, the first alkali-resistant glass fiber mesh, insulation transition zone, the second alkali-resistant glass fiber mesh and tack coat are set from inside to outside outside inner core.Gauze wire cloth is converted into by the utility model employing bends font, in inside as skeleton, intensity is high, frame type connection has good anti-seismic performance, its impact resistance, crushing resistance all exceed national standard, have that heat-insulating property is high, soundproof effect good, waterproof, freeze thawing resistance, lightweight, easy construction, the advantage such as high, the on-the-spot contamination-free generation of security performance.

Light composite heat-preserving Acoustic barrier plate
Technical field
The utility model belongs to building field, is specifically related to a kind of light composite heat-preserving Acoustic barrier plate.
Background technology
Composite thermal insulating sound-proof wall slab is applicable to industrial and civilian construction frame construction, frame structure, shear wall structure the Cast-in-situ Concrete Structural Engineering such as post, beam, exterior wall, basement roof.But there is soundproof effect difference in existing heat insulating inner wall plate, intensity is little, the quality shortcoming such as heavily.
Summary of the invention
For the deficiencies in the prior art, the purpose of this utility model is to provide a kind of light composite heat-preserving Acoustic barrier plate, and intensity is high, and have good anti-seismic performance, heat-insulating property is high, and soundproof effect is good, sound insulation waterproof.
Light composite heat-preserving Acoustic barrier plate described in the utility model, comprise inner core, inner core comprises gauze wire cloth, packed layer and polyphenyl particle heat-insulating mortar layer, gauze wire cloth is converted into and bends font, form three parallel cavitys, cavities open wherein upwards, the cavities open of both sides is downward, all packed layer is filled at three cavity insides, by forming inner core after the bonding of polyphenyl particle heat-insulating mortar layer between the inwall of each cavity and packed layer, outside inner core, bonding enhancement Layer is set from inside to outside, first alkali-resistant glass fiber mesh, insulation transition zone, second alkali-resistant glass fiber mesh and tack coat.
Polyphenyl particle heat-insulating mortar layer material is polyphenyl particle heat-insulating mortar, has heat-proof quality good, the advantages such as quality is light, fire prevention.Can better space in filler wires net and packed layer, make seamless link between packed layer and gauze wire cloth.
Bonding enhancement Layer is made up of adhesive mortar, have that adhesion strength is high, water retention is strong, there are fabulous flexibility and anti-slipping property, freeze thawing resistance, cracking resistance, good weatherability, the features such as water absorption rate is low, shrinkage factor is little, can prevent light composite heat-preserving Acoustic barrier plate ftracture, freeze proof, improve tension, compressive strength etc.
Alkali-resistant glass fiber mesh can improve the mechanical strength of surface layer, ensures the drag continuity of finish coat, and the systolic pressure of dispersion surface layer and insulation stress, avoid stress to concentrate, the epidemic disaster change of opposing nature and the cracking of the surface layer caused by accidental impact.Alkali-resistant glass fiber mesh makes plate face smooth, and increasing plate face and socket power, ruptures in preventing board face, strengthens anti-folding, the bending resistance of warming plate.
Insulation transition zone is conventional insulation material, is preferably mixed by granular polystyrene and mortar.It is low that polyphenyl particle heat-insulating mortar has coefficient of thermal conductivity, and thermal and insulating performance is good, and compressive strength is high, and bonding force is strong, strong adhesion, and freeze-thawing resistant, drying shrinkage and immersion linear change row rate are little, not easily hollowing, cracking.Material workability is good, easy to operate, and efficiency of construction is high, and after forming materials, overall performance is good.Have lightweight, intensity is high, insulating water-proof, ability to resist splash erosion are strong.
Tack coat is one deck plastering mortar, and plastering mortar has the performances such as waterproof, anticracking, shock resistance, lightweight, thermal insulation, sound absorption, has the effect of protection insulation layer.
Packed layer is XPS plate, EPS plate or rock cotton board.
The utility model comprises inner core, inner core comprises gauze wire cloth, packed layer and polyphenyl particle heat-insulating mortar layer, gauze wire cloth is converted into and bends font, in inside as skeleton, add intensity, all fill packed layer at three cavity insides, packed layer is XPS plate, EPS plate or rock cotton board, XPS plate, EPS plate and rock cotton board have the advantages that quality is light, thickness is thick, and have soundproof effect.Bonded by polyphenyl particle heat-insulating mortar layer between the inwall of each cavity and packed layer, polyphenyl particle heat-insulating mortar layer is set, add the intensity of this product.
In sum, the utility model has the following advantages:
(1) gauze wire cloth is converted into and bends font by the utility model employing, and in inside as skeleton, intensity is high, and frame type connection has good anti-seismic performance, and its impact resistance, crushing resistance all exceed national standard, are conducive to lifting, transport, installation etc.
(2) the utility model quality is lighter than clay solid brick and building-block, and heat-insulating property is high, and soundproof effect is good, waterproof, protection against the tide, freeze thawing resistance all exceed national standard.There is lightweight, easy construction, security performance is high, the advantages such as on-the-spot contamination-free generation.
(3) by arranging tack coat enhancement Layer and insulation transition zone, increasing fireproof performance, thermal insulation, sound insulation waterproof, improving compressive property, be not only applicable to high and low layer building, be also applicable to soft geological and sandy beach, the buildings such as seabeach.

Detailed description of the invention
Below in conjunction with embodiment, the present invention will be further described.
Embodiment
As shown in Figure 1, a kind of light composite heat-preserving Acoustic barrier plate, comprise inner core, inner core comprises gauze wire cloth 1, packed layer 3 and polyphenyl particle heat-insulating mortar layer 2, gauze wire cloth 1 is converted into and bends font, form three parallel cavitys, cavities open wherein upwards, the cavities open of both sides is downward, packed layer 3 is all filled at three cavity insides, inner core is formed after being bonded by polyphenyl particle heat-insulating mortar layer 2 between the inwall of each cavity and packed layer 3, bonding enhancement Layer 8 is set from inside to outside outside inner core, first alkali-resistant glass fiber mesh 7, insulation transition zone 6, second alkali-resistant glass fiber mesh 5 and tack coat 4.
The utility model comprises inner core, inner core comprises gauze wire cloth 1, packed layer 3 and polyphenyl particle heat-insulating mortar layer 2, gauze wire cloth 1 is converted into and bends font, in inside as skeleton, add intensity, all fill packed layer 3 at three cavity insides, packed layer 3 material is XPS plate, EPS plate or rock cotton board, XPS plate, EPS plate and rock cotton board have the advantages that quality is light, thickness is thick, and have soundproof effect.Bonded by polyphenyl particle heat-insulating mortar layer 2 between the inwall of each cavity and packed layer 3, polyphenyl particle heat-insulating mortar layer 2 is set, add the intensity of this product.
Bonding enhancement Layer 8, first alkali-resistant glass fiber mesh 7, insulation transition zone 6, second alkali-resistant glass fiber mesh 5 and tack coat 4 are set from inside to outside outside inner core.Bonding enhancement Layer 8 can prevent light composite heat-preserving Acoustic barrier plate from ftractureing, and improves tension, compressive strength.First alkali-resistant glass fiber mesh 7 and the second alkali-resistant glass fiber mesh 5 improve the mechanical strength of surface layer, rupture in preventing board face, strengthen anti-folding, the bending resistance of warming plate.The thermal and insulating performance of insulation transition zone 6 is good, and compressive strength is high, and insulating water-proof, ability to resist splash erosion are strong.Tack coat 4 has the effect of protection insulation layer.
